Championship Football - Norwich vs Watford betting preview
By Matt Knowles on 2010-08-06 17:00:04
The 2010-2011 Championship season kicks off tonight in East Anglia as newly-promoted Norwich take on relegation candidates Watford at Carrow Road. The hosts will be hoping to get off to a better start this year than they did last term as they were crushed 7-1 by Colchester. However, they recovered to comfortably win League One and after some good transfer business this summer they will fancy themselves against a Watford side who have only one win in their last eighteen matches.
The bookmakers believe Norwich should have too much for their opponents today and make them 5/6 (bet £60 to win £50 profit) to win today, with the draw at 5/2 and Watford available at 4/1 on Betfair.
Watford finished their season on a high, winning their last two games 3-0 and 4-0, but could only manage to finish 16th after an inconsistent year. They have lost several players over the summer in an attempt to improve their financial situation and are now 2/1 second-favourites for relegation and good have a long, hard campaign ahead of them.

Grat Holt had a magnificent season in League One last season, scoring 24 league goals, and the former Shrewsbury man is 9/2 favourite with most layers to open the scoring tonight, followed by promising new young team-mate Simeon Jackson at 11/2 with Betfred and Paddy Power. Watford`s best hope of breaking the deadlock is seen to be Danny Graham, who is 8/1 with Ladbrokes.

Norwich are 18/1 with Stan James and Bodog to win the Championship this season and are expected to at least challenge for a play-off place. Watford, however, will probably struggle to stay out of the bottom three, with 209/1 available on Betfair that they win the league.
